财务python软件用哪个

不及物动词 其他 311

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    根据题目的要求,在使用Python开发财务软件时,有许多选择。以下是一些常用的Python财务软件库和框架:

    1. pandas:pandas是用于数据分析和处理的强大库,也可以用于财务数据分析、处理和可视化。它提供了灵活的数据结构和数据操作功能,使得处理财务数据变得更加简单和高效。

    2. NumPy:NumPy是一个用于科学计算的基础库,提供了强大的数组和矩阵操作功能。在财务建模和计算中,NumPy可以用来进行数值计算、线性代数运算和统计分析。

    3. matplotlib:matplotlib是一个用于绘制二维图表和图形的库,可以用于绘制财务数据的折线图、柱状图、散点图等。它提供了丰富的绘图选项和定制功能,使得财务数据的可视化更加清晰和直观。

    4. seaborn:seaborn是基于matplotlib的高级数据可视化库,可以用于创建更加美观和专业的财务图表。它提供了丰富的统计图表类型和样式选择,使得财务数据的展示更加生动和有吸引力。

    5. scikit-learn:scikit-learn是一个用于机器学习和数据挖掘的库,可以在财务数据分析中应用一些常用的机器学习算法。它包含了许多经典的机器学习模型和工具,可以用于预测建模、聚类分析、特征选择等。

    除了以上库和框架,还有一些针对特定财务领域的Python软件包,例如:

    – QuantLib:QuantLib是一个用于定量金融的库,可以用于计算期权定价、固定收益分析、风险管理等。它提供了一系列金融工具和模型,可以用于从广义上处理各种财务问题。

    – Pyfolio:Pyfolio是一个用于投资组合分析和评估的库,可以用于计算投资组合的绩效指标、风险度量和回测分析。它提供了丰富的投资组合分析工具和图表,适用于量化交易和投资管理。

    总结起来,根据需求和具体的财务分析任务,可以选择适合的Python财务软件库和框架。以上列举的几个库和框架是常用的,可以满足大部分财务分析和建模的需求。根据具体应用场景,还可以选择其他专门的财务软件包。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在财务领域,有很多种不同的Python软件可供选择。以下是几种常用的Python软件:

    1. Pandas:Pandas是一个开源的数据分析和数据操作工具,广泛用于财务数据处理。它提供了高性能、灵活且易于使用的数据结构,如Series(一维数据)和DataFrame(二维数据),以及多种数据操作功能,包括数据清洗、数据切片、数据聚合等。Pandas还能与其他数据分析库(如NumPy和Matplotlib)结合使用,为财务数据分析提供了完整的解决方案。

    2. Numpy:Numpy是Python科学计算的一个核心库,主要用于数组处理和数值计算。它提供了高效的多维数组对象和数组操作函数,适用于处理财务数据中的向量和矩阵运算。与Pandas相结合,Numpy可以更好地处理大规模数据集,加速数据计算和处理过程。

    3. Scikit-learn:Scikit-learn是一个机器学习和数据挖掘的Python库,提供了丰富的算法和工具,可用于财务风险评估、预测模型建立等任务。通过调用Scikit-learn中的函数和类,财务分析师可以方便地构建和评估不同的机器学习模型,以提高决策的准确性和效率。

    4. Statsmodels:Statsmodels是一个用于计量经济学和统计分析的Python库,提供了多种统计模型和方法,可用于财务数据的建模和分析。它支持常见的统计回归模型、时间序列模型、非参数方法等,可以帮助财务分析师进行统计推断、预测分析等任务。

    5. Matplotlib:Matplotlib是一个用于绘图和数据可视化的Python库,与Pandas和Numpy结合使用,能够方便地可视化财务数据和分析结果。通过Matplotlib提供的函数和方法,用户可以绘制各种类型的图表,如折线图、散点图、柱状图等,以展示和解释财务数据的特征和趋势。

    总之,财务领域的Python软件有很多种选择,每种软件都有自己的特点和用途。根据具体的需求和任务,财务分析师可以选择适合自己的Python软件,以提高数据处理和分析的效率和准确性。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在财务领域,Python有很多常用的软件可以使用。以下是几个常用的Python财务软件:

    1. Pandas:Pandas是一个开源的数据分析库,提供了大量用于处理和分析数据的数据结构和函数。在财务领域,Pandas可以用来处理金融数据,例如导入和清洗数据、计算金融指标、进行数据分析等。

    2. NumPy:NumPy是Python科学计算的基础库,提供了大量高效的数值计算工具。在财务领域,NumPy可以用来进行数值计算、矩阵运算、线性代数等,尤其适合处理金融模型和计算金融指标。

    3. Matplotlib:Matplotlib是一个用于绘制图形的库,可用于生成各种类型的统计图表、线性图、柱状图、饼图等。在财务领域,Matplotlib可以用来绘制股票走势图、收益曲线图、投资组合分布图等。

    4. Scikit-learn:Scikit-learn是一个开源的机器学习库,提供了丰富的机器学习算法和工具。在财务领域,Scikit-learn可以用来构建和训练预测模型,例如预测股票价格、市场趋势、风险评估等。

    5. TensorFlow:TensorFlow是一个开源的深度学习框架,可以用来构建和训练神经网络模型。在财务领域,TensorFlow可以应用于金融风险管理、信用评估、欺诈检测等领域。

    以上仅是几个常用的Python财务软件,具体使用哪个软件取决于具体需求和使用场景。在实际应用中,也可以结合多个软件的功能来完成复杂的财务分析任务。

    除了这些软件,Python还有其他一些财务相关的库和模块,如Quandl、statsmodels等,可以根据实际需要选择使用。在选择之前,可以先了解这些软件和库的功能、特点和应用场景,再根据具体需求进行选择。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部